A Hospitality Economy Built on the Water.
Fort Lauderdale's hospitality market runs on the water in a way no other city's does. Port Everglades is one of the busiest cruise homeports in the world — millions of passengers a year, and every embarkation day turns over thousands of hotel rooms and catering covers at once. Come fall, the Fort Lauderdale International Boat Show — the largest in-water boat show anywhere — spreads across seven marinas and the convention center. The newly expanded Broward County Convention Center and its connected Omni hotel keep citywide meetings booked year-round, while Las Olas, the beach, and the "Venice of America" canals stay busy in between.
